Another Claymore purchase-
Osprey 239 "The Russian Civil War (1): The Red Army" is fascinating, and
shows a shock trooper of the Army of Taman, with a single red chevron on
the
left sleeve, "symbolizing the Army's breaking through enemy lines" - as
the
Soviet Army still had a Guards Taman Division in the '90s at least, it
would
make a nice piece of chrome for ESU units.

The same book also has the uniform of the Red Hundred (Trotsky's
armoured
train crew) head to toe red leather including pointy budyenovka hat,
rather
like a tooled-up garden gnome, shown being laughed at by other Soviet
troops, and a general staff official in (gulp) black boots, scarlet
breeches
piped yellow, crimson tunic trimmed black and silver, and scarlet cap
piped
yellow. Straight out of Games Workshop, but it would make a good visible
target for a SG2 scenario.
